M: Hey. Have you ever heard of the Oscars?
W: Well, I know them quite well. The Oscars are given every year in the United States by the Academy of Motion Picture Arts and Sciences for excellence in the creation and production of motion pictures. First presented in 1929, the Oscars are among the film industry’s most desired prizes.
M: That seems very interesting. I wonder whether you know the principal categories for the Oscars winners.
W: They include Best Picture, Best Director, Best Actor, Best Actress, Best Supporting Actor, Best Supporting Actress, Best Foreign Language Film, Best Special Effects, Best Sound, Best Musical score, etc.
M: Oh, it seems quite inclusive.
W: But not too many people can get one during their lifetime. And for most award categories, a maximum of five entrants are first nominated by the academy members who are in that particular field. That is, actors select actors: directors select directors and so on. From among these nominees, all academy members select the winner by a secret ballot. The winners are publicly announced at a formal ceremony each spring.
M: Yeah. That’s really competitive, but what will each winner get? A certain amount of bonus?
W: No. Actually, a gold plated bronze human figure created by the American sculptor George Stanley will be awarded to each winner.
M: Oh, I see. Thank you for your explanation. How do you know all this?
W: Well, 1ast semester I took a course in the history of film.
